March 8, 1945 – November 21, 2023
Ray Dean Will was born on March 8, 1945, in Perry, Oklahoma, to Arthur and Clarabelle Will. He departed this life on November 21, 2023, in Tulsa, OK, at the age of 78.
Ray graduated from Perry High School in 1963. After high school he attended Vo-Tech in Okmulgee, OK. He went to work for the City of Sapulpa in 1967. After 14 years he went to work for T.D. Williamson, where in 2009 he retired after 28 years of service and enjoyed a long retirement of 14 years.
During retirement, Ray enjoyed driving his red Chevy truck and hauling his John Deere tractor while going to work on his family farm in Perry, OK. He loved spending time with his family, friends, neighbors, and last but not least his beloved dog MJ.
Ray married Rena Meyers on December 21, 1963. They were married for 44 years before Rena’s passing in 2008. In addition to his wife, Rena Will, Ray was preceded in death by his parents Arthur and Clarabelle Will, brother Merlyn Will, and great-grandson Colten Pruitt.
Ray is survived by his brother Vernon Will of Tulsa, OK, daughter Melinda Brickey and husband Dion of Sedalia, MO, son Terry Will and wife Claudia of Sapulpa, OK, grandson Justin Will of Bristow, OK, granddaughter Deidre Pruitt and husband Tyler of Sand Springs, OK, grandson Donavan Brickey and wife Hannah of Sedalia, MO, great-granddaughters Bailey Pruitt, Ashlynn Pruitt, and Maggie Will, great-grandsons Gavin Will and Justin Will.
